摘要
The present work analyzes all the possible geometrical and physical causes of penumbra which could affect the budget of surface forces acting on Earth satellites. In particular some new solutions recently proposed are merged using a new approach to model atmospheric extinction and deflection. The new approach is based on extinction and refraction of star-light through the atmosphere. The model of penumbra so built is well-suited to assess the real effects of penumbra on the orbital motion of GPS satellites. (C) 1997 COSPAR. Published by Elsevier Science Ltd.
